Bacon and Cheese Quiche with Hashbrown Crust

1. Preheat Oven:
Set oven to 400°F (200°C). Grease a 9-inch pie dish or quiche pan.

2. Prepare the Hashbrown Crust:
Mix thawed hashbrowns with melted butter, salt, and pepper. Press evenly into the bottom and up the sides of the pan. Bake for 20 minutes until lightly golden.

3. Cook Bacon & Veggies:
Cook bacon until crisp, then chop. Sauté bell peppers and onions if using, until tender.

4. Assemble Filling:
In a bowl, whisk eggs, heavy cream, salt, and pepper. Layer cooked bacon, veggies, and cheese over the hashbrown crust. Pour the egg mixture over the top.

5. Bake the Quiche:
Bake for 25–30 minutes at 375°F (190°C) until the filling is set and the top is golden. Let cool 5–10 minutes before slicing.
